War Room analysis
Strengths: Is built well with adequate lower-body strength. Plays low to maintain good leverage. Stays disciplined. Gets good position, and plays hard. Can clog the middle.

Weaknesses: Lacks ideal height. Has no elite qualities. Lacks explosiveness and closing speed. Struggles to shed massive offensive linemen. Must expand pass-rush repertoire. Is a durability concern because of ingering knee problem.

Bottom line: Smith, a three-year college starter, can disrupt the run but lacks the natural talent and measurable skills to be worth anything more than a seventh-round pick.

Dan Pompei analysis
Shows quickness, athleticism and acceleration in getting upfield. Uses hands well. Has some nasty in him. Is neither very explosive nor agile. Is raw and has potential to get better. Can develop as a pass rusher. Would be a good fit in a one-gap scheme. Stock is rising.
